How do I slow down this 115V electric concrete mixer? It runs at a constant 25rpm. We need to do prolonged mixes, but at slower rotation speeds. Is there an off the shelf plug-in controller I can use for this purpose, or will it be a bit more complicated than that?

The motor is apparently a capacitor start, induction type motor (rating 110uf) -  as per the manufacturer.

Trying to slow down that type of motor with an inverter won't work well.

To be positive, you could try:
Changing the motor to a three phase unit, then if necessary control through an inverter.
Modifying the drive or gearing. Some of those machines use belt drive from the motor to gearbox, it looks like they may be so. You could investigate different pulley ratios.
A big reduction could be done by driving the gearbox from a geared motor. That could have a proportionally lower power than the current motor as the torque would be increased by the gearing.

Then you need a motor that will support speed control: the present one will burn out its start winding and capacitor if you reduce the speed below the pullout of the centrifugal switch.

The only way to speed control those motors is by nature a kludge, and you have to be careful not to stall them, it involves variable frequency inverter drive and disconnecting the start circuit after it is up and running, Its not a job for a newbie, (no offence), and as I said carries a risk of the motor being damaged if it stalls.

No drive manufacturers will back such a system with a guarantee.
